I have recently bought a Toshiba Tecra A6 notebook with the aTI x1400 graphics card. I am having video problems when recovering from standby after installing Alcohol 120% software (used to create virtual drives from CD/DVDs).
I have narrowed it down to this one piece of software and after doing a factory restore and windows configuration I only have to install this software, I don't even run it to set up virtual drives, and immediately one of the following occurs when I go into standby -
1. The screen doesn't power back on, all the lights indicate the lappie is back up but the screen stays blank, or
2. The screen comes back on but there are vertical columns of garbled characters across the screen, or
![]()
3. The screen comes back on clean, but there is video lag to the extent that doing a simple page down in a browser you can see the full page refreshing scroll down the screen.
It looks as though for some reason the video memory might be getting maxed out when going into standby and struggles when it comes back on. This only happens after installing this simple piece of software that has no graphical component to it whatsoever?

If you are running the ATI Control Center, try disabling the PowerPlay. I have found that it is buggy. There is no solid ATI drivers for the mobile X1000 cards.
Does this problem only happen when in battery mode?
